New SCRAMNET GPS Features

At 5:00 AM MT on Thursday, February 16, 2023, SCRAM Systems® will introduce new victim notification features, including:

  1. A new version of the Ally app for Android users
  2. Changes in SCRAMNET GPS® to prevent some victim events from dropping off the Victim Events dialog
Information During the 15-minute deployment, you may not be able to access SCRAMNET GPS, but messages from the SCRAM GPS device will continue to be processed uninterrupted.

New Version of Ally App Available in Google Play Store

Ally version 2.0.30 for Android mobile devices is available on the Google Play Store. Customers are encouraged to have victims update to this version to address the following issues:

  1. Under certain scenarios, when a victim has Ally open to the Homepage, the page won’t automatically refresh when a new alert is received
  2. Under certain scenarios, Ally for Android may stop communicating with the SCRAMNET GPS server

Changes to Prevent Some Victim Events from Dropping Off Victim Events Dialog

The Days to keep events setting (in Admin > Account Settings > Accounts page), indicates when events will no longer be visible on the Client Events dialog. This setting also applies to the Victim Events dialog.

For some victims, Ally has been in No Communication and/or No Location longer than the ‘Days to keep events’ setting. As these events roll off the Victim Events dialog, this causes the “victim” avatar on the Dashboard to show green. After Thursday’s release, these events will reappear on the Victim Event dialog, and the victim avatar will show red.
